It's the same when they complain about homeless people getting cell phones. You have to walk them through with baby steps about how nearly all job hunting now happens online. This can be a major hurdle with people that haven't had to look for a job in 20+ years, they're convinced that you just have to "pound the pavement" just like they did, going store to store dropping off resumes, and you're just a dumb entitled millennial if you insist that's just not how it works anymore. Then you have to explain how important it is that someone has a number for a potential employer to call them back at. Then you have to explain how important it is for someone to have a fixed address to have documents sent to and to fill out employment forms in general, many of which ask for a history of addresses.
